#a49485 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a49485 is composed of 64.3% red, 58%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.8% magenta, 18.9%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 29 degrees, a saturation of 14.6% and a lightness of 58.2%. #a49485 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#49290b.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#a49485 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a49485 has RGB values of R:164, G:148,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.19,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10785925.
